Egis is a French-based leading global consulting, construction engineering and operating firm present in the Middle East, Europe, India, Latin America, Africa & Asia Pacific with 18,000 employees worldwide (more than 6,000 in the Middle East & India). Recognized for our expertise in Transportation, Sustainable Cities, Water, Marine, and Energy, we work alongside clients to build a more balanced, sustainable, and resilient world.
We are seeking an experienced and motivated Energy Lead to join our Water, Environment & Energy Transition (WEET) service line and develop our energy offering in the GCC. The role will have a strong focus on transmission and distribution (T&D), grid modernisation, and renewable energy integration, with opportunities to expand into emerging areas such as green hydrogen and advanced energy storage.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ead the development and delivery of Egis energy services in the GCC, with emphasis on T&D infrastructure including high-voltage transmission lines, substations, grid connections, and distribution networks.
- Support business development and pre-qualification activities, building strong relationships with utilities, regulators, and private sector clients.
- Oversee the planning, design, and execution of energy projects, ensuring quality, schedule, and budget targets are met.
- Integrate renewable energy generation, storage solutions, and innovative grid technologies into project designs.
- Ensure compliance with GCC regulatory frameworks and international best practices.
- Build and mentor a high-performing technical team, fostering collaboration and innovation.
- Monitor market trends and policy developments to identify new opportunities in T&D, renewable integration, and emerging energy technologies.
Qualifications & Experience
-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Energy Systems, or related field; Master’s preferred.
- 10 years’ experience in the energy sector, with significant exposure to T&D project delivery.
- Proven GCC market experience and understanding of local regulations, utility standards, and permitting processes.
- Demonstrated ability to develop client relationships and secure new business.
- Excellent leadership, communication, and stakeholder engagement skills.
- Fluency in English required, Arabic an advantage.
